Bush tube ( outer)
I'm using the haynes type bushes on my avon, I've got the 33.7mm tube but does it need the bore to be machined? I'm sure I've
seen it mentioned

It's not mentioned in the haynes manual but I have seen Talon Motorsport do this. I'm not aware anyone else doing this.
I find the bushes ridiculously tight if the bush tube isn't relieved a little bit, I bought Talon bushes for this reason

I always use 1 3/8" x 10g CDS tube on all the Locost wishbones I've made. New money it measures roughly 35mm od and 28.5mm id. The bushes
available online from various companies push straight in lovely with no machining.
